A stunning example of a beautiful five bedroom detached Victorian property that seamlessly blends period features with modern living. Internally is a thoughtfully designed space laid out over three floors which has been restored whilst maintaining many of the original cornicing, ceiling roses and fireplaces.

The ground floor offers a lounge through dining room which can be separated by floor to ceiling folding wooden doors. The front living room benefits from a large bay window which floods the room with natural light in the mornings. The rear dining room provides access to the rear garden. The heart of the home is the contemporary kitchen breakfast room with bespoke cabinetry and sleek granite worktops complete with an island making it a sociable area for friends and guests. A particular feature is the Aga which is in addition to the built in electric oven. The ground floor is completed by a convenient cloakroom, cellar and sun room providing access to the wrap around South West rear garden.

The second floor offers three well-appointed bedrooms, the master having an en-suite. On this floor is a family bathroom and useful utility cupboard. The top floor is completed by two further double bedrooms one of which with its own en-suite.

Additional space is offered in the form of a garden room and annex. These are ideal for those who work from home or need to accommodate hobbies.

The rear garden is south west facing with secluded areas of patio, lawn and shingle these are accompanied by mature trees and shrubs. This property offers off road parking in the form of both a garage and driveway.

Location:
Oxford Road is centrally located within a short stroll of Worthing town centre with its wide range of high street shops, independent boutiques, cafes and restaurants. Worthing mainline station is easily accessible being under half a mile walking distance providing access to Brighton, London and beyond. The seafront, promenade and pier is less than a mile away offering a range of leisure activities. The property is close to many good schools and nurseries.
